TDengine和influxdb哪个好?
时间: 2024-03-19 11:13:55 浏览: 15
TDengine和InfluxDB是两种不同的时序数据库,各有优缺点,具体哪个更好需要根据实际需求来评估。
TDengine是一个开源的高性能时序数据库,具有强大的数据压缩和查询能力,适用于海量实时数据的存储和分析。TDengine支持多种数据格式,包括时间序列、关系型数据等,同时支持SQL和API进行数据查询和操作。
InfluxDB也是一个开源的高性能时序数据库,适用于高速数据写入和查询。InfluxDB具有分布式和高可用性特性,同时支持SQL和API进行数据查询和操作。
综合来看,如果数据量较大且需要高压缩比和复杂的查询分析功能,可以选择TDengine;如果需要高速写入和查询以及分布式和高可用性特性,可以选择InfluxDB。
相关问题
TDengine和influxdb是国产、开源的吗?
是的,TDengine和InfluxDB都是国产的开源时序数据库。
TDengine是由中国人民大学陈德贤教授团队开发的,目前已经开源并发布了多个版本。TDengine的开源协议是Apache License 2.0,可以免费使用和修改。
InfluxDB是由中国籍工程师Paul Dix在美国开发的,也是一款开源时序数据库。InfluxDB的开源协议是MIT License,也可以免费使用和修改。
因为TDengine和InfluxDB都是开源的,所以用户可以自由地下载、使用和修改它们的源代码,也可以自行构建适合自己业务需求的版本。
TDengine 能删除数据吗?
是的,TDengine可以删除数据。您可以使用`TAOS`命令行工具或通过`SQL`语句从表中删除数据。例如,使用以下命令从表中删除数据:
```
DELETE FROM table WHERE condition;
```
其中,`table`是要删除数据的表名,`condition`是删除数据的条件。您可以根据需要指定合适的条件,以选择要删除的数据行。请注意,一旦数据被删除,将无法恢复。